Well guys on todays horribly rainy day i was out driving up Rt 22 and my check engine light come on...soo i checked it with my scanner and i'mm getting 3 codes...
P0344=Camshaft Pos Sensor Circuit Intermittent (bank1/1sens)...
P0603=Internal Ctrl Mod KAM Error...
P0113=Intake Air Temp Circuit High Input...
P0603 - Not a problem. Most likely from having batteries disconnected. Just clear it.
P0113 - Maybe bad IAT (Intake Air Temp) sensor or not connected properly or shorted wiring. IAT is the sensor plugged into air filter box.
This is what DTC list says - "IAT Intake air temp. sensor circuit high input. Posible trouble- Open circuit, biased sensor, PCM, short to 5v"

Don't by a CPS other then at a Ford dealer or from International. The ones from auto stores have a high failure rate. Ford sells them for under $30.00.
If any moisture got in the connector, then yes it could be related to the rain. To be on the safe side, at least get you a spare to carry with you. You could also ask the dealer if you let them do the recall, would they let you keep your old CPS as a spare. That way you've got a spare, and if your truck has any issues with the gray one, you still have the other one.
